Hello everyone, We performed a hotfix to correct a few issues caused by the patch 1.07 deployed this weekend: - Bug fix with Logitech Driving Force GT / Driving Force Pro - Logitech G25 / G27 no longer cause performance issues when Logitech Gaming Software Profile is running. For Windows 10 users who may have encountered issues with their Logitech G25 / G27wheels: If your G25 or G27 doesn't work on Windows 10 you may have a driver installation problem. Here is a method to install the drivers correctly on Windows 10 : Download correct driver from Logitech website Go to one of these link depending on your wheel : G25 : http://support.logitech.com/en_au/product/g25-racing-wheel G27 : http://support.logitech.com/en_au/product/g27-racing-wheel Very important : You must choose Windows 8 as the operating system in the drop down list. Install the driver Navigate to the folder where you saved the driver to. You should have a file called lgs510_x64.exe or lgs510.exe depending on the version you selected. Right click the file and click on "properties". Then select the "compatibility" tab. Tick the "Run this program in compatibility mode for :" and choose "Windows 7". Launch the executable. The installation should work and the drivers should be ok. Your wheel should now work fine in the game.
